WebBerth is the term used in ports and harbors for a designated location where a vessel may be moored, usually for the purposes of loading and unloading. Berths are designated by the management of a facility (e.g., port authority, harbor master). Vessels are assigned to berths by these authorities. Most berths are alongside a quay or a jetty ... Spiral Jetty is one of the most well-known earthwork sculptures, as well as the most famous and influential work by sculptor Robert Smithson. Shortly after the Spiral Jetty was constructed in 1970, it faced various challenges. People have wanted to destroy the project and put the land on which it lies into a different use. WebApr 16, 2024 · Earthworks Definition. Earthworks, also known as land art or environmental art, is an art movement that involved artists using natural materials, such as soil or vegetation, to create an artwork in the place where the materials were found. Often, earthworks art was created in difficult to reach areas far from population centers. Webjet•ty 1 (ˈdʒɛt i) n., pl. -ties, n. 1. a pier or structure of stones, piles, or the like, projecting into the sea or other body of water to protect a harbor, deflect the current, etc. 2. a landing pier. 3. the piles or wooden structure protecting a pier. 4. an overhanging upper story of a building. v.i. 5. to project or overhang; jut.
